Fig. 5: CamoTSS detected transcription start site switch from epithelial cells of gastric cancer.

A UMAP visualization of epithelial cells (n = 8485) in gastric cancer. Each dot represents an individual cell, where colors indicate subcell type. B Volcano plot displaying the relationship between ELBO_gain and effect size on logit(PSI) for detecting differential TSS between normal and tumor cells. Cell_coeff is the effect size on logit(PSI). A positive value means higher PSI in normal cells. ELBO_gain denotes the evidence lower bound difference for the two hypotheses (Methods). C Boxplot showing an example gene that has a significant TSS usage between normal (n = 5977) and tumor cells (n = 2508). D Genome track plot of SLC29A1 in normal and tumor cells. One horizontal genome track represents the coverage of all cells within one specific cell type. E Bar plot exhibiting the enriched terms of genes with differential TSS usage between normal and tumor epithelial cells in gastric cancer. Source data are provided as a Source Data file. F Scatter plot of the binding frequency of human TFs from JASPAR database on 453 TSS regions elevated in normal and tumor epithelial cells. Source data are provided as a Source Data file.
